New Preventive Health Initiative Targets CKM Syndrome in Five U.S. Regions

Five regions across the United States have been chosen to roll out an innovative preventive health initiative aimed at enhancing care for individuals suffering from a combination of chronic conditions known as cardiovascular-kidney-metabolic (CKM) syndrome. This initiative is designed to address the growing prevalence of CKM syndrome, which affects millions of Americans and poses significant health risks.

The selected regions will implement comprehensive strategies that focus on early detection, education, and management of CKM syndrome. By fostering collaboration among healthcare providers, community organizations, and patients, the initiative aims to create a robust support system for those impacted by these interconnected health issues.

Key components of the initiative will include targeted outreach programs, access to preventive screenings, and resources for lifestyle modifications. The goal is to empower individuals to take charge of their health and reduce the risk factors associated with CKM syndrome. As the initiative unfolds, it is anticipated to set a precedent for future public health strategies aimed at combating chronic diseases on a larger scale.
